A rich beef and root vegetable pie with suet pastry, long tied to Buckinghamshire farmhouse cooking and county pub menus.
A hearty pork sausage traditionally made in the county with herbs and seasoning, reflecting Buckinghamshire’s rural butchery traditions.
A game pie made with rabbit and pork, linked to local field sports and historic country house cooking in Buckinghamshire.

Moderate for England. Dining and hotels are usually cheaper than London, but tourist stays, pubs and rail travel still add up.
Restaurants: 10-12.5% if service is not included. Cafés: rounding up is enough. Taxis: round up or tip about 10% for good service.
